Maintenance

How to hold the disc

Do not touch the surface of the disc.

Do not scratch the disc.

Do not bend the disc.

When not in use, keep the disc in the case.

Do not use irregularly shaped discs.

Do not leave discs on the following places:

Direct sunlight

Near car heaters

Dirty, dusty and damp areas

Seats and dashboards

Disc cleaning
Use a dry, soft cloth to wipe from the center out-
ward.

Do not attach any seals or labels to your discs.

Do not write on the disc label in a heavy pen or
ballpoint pen stroke.

Notes on CD-Rs/RWs

You may have trouble playing back some CD-R/RW
discs recorded on CD recorders (CD-R/RW drives),
either due to their recording characteristics or dirt,
fingerprints, scratches, etc. on the disc surface.

CD-R/RW discs are less resistant to high temper-
atures and high humidity than ordinary music
CDs. Leaving them inside a car for extended peri-
ods may damage them and make playback
impossible.

This player may not successfully play back a
CD-R/RW that was made by the combination of
writing software, a CD recorder (CD-R/RW drive)
and a disc if they are incompatible one another.

This player cannot play the CD-R/RW discs if the
session is not closed.

This player cannot play the CD-R/RW discs which
contains other than CD-DA or MP3 data.

Be sure to observe the instructions of CD-R/RW
disc for handling it.
